2010 IMBA World Summit Announced

February 5th, 2010 by Karl Rosengarth

Slated for Augusta, Georgia on May 5-8th, 2010, the 2010 IMBA World Summit will offer seminars, networking, parties and plenty of riding, including an IMBA Epic.

Snot and Bikes: Same Great Flavor

February 3rd, 2010 by Matt

Plum Grove Cyclery’s Snotcycle is a weather-be-damned mountain bike race held in Leesburg, VA. This year it’s part of a point series along with three other events.

Dirt Rag Dirt Fest 2010 Announced

February 2nd, 2010 by Shannon Mominee

Dirt Rag Magazine would like to invite you to our own event: Dirt Fest. Mark your calendars for the weekend of May 21st-23rd, 2010 and head over to the Allegrippis trails at Raystown Lake in Hesston, PA.
